Linear 1-Channel 6 Volt DC Standard Digital Receiver D-UR

Linear's single-channel standard digital receivers are used in wireless security systems and for various remote control applications. The receiver is typically connected to inputs of a hardwired alarm control panel, providing wireless remote capability. General Specifications Manual Features Wide range of output options. 6 and 12-Volt models. 256 code capability. Accepts all standard digital transmitter inputs. Form "C" relay output. One Amp contact rating @ 32 Volts AC/DC. 6 VDC input power. Compatible Models D-4B 4 Channel Handheld Transmitter ET-1B...

How A Garage Door Opener Remote Works

The purpose of having a garage door opener remote is so a driver can open the garage doors of their home from outside of the garage. They do not have to get out of the car to do this. With this device, a radio signal is transmitted to the garage door opener. The garage door opener has one or several buttons.
